No - they will not short just because they cross each other if they are on different copper layers.
Simple rule:
  • Same layer + touching/overlapping = likely short
  • Different layers + no via connecting them = no short
  • The fiberglass/core/prepreg between layers insulates them
So in your example:
  • Top Copper
  • Mid-layer 1
  • Mid-layer 2
  • Bottom Copper
Those can pass over the same XY location and still be totally fine, as long as:
  • there is no via connecting them
  • there is no exposed pad/copper structure intentionally tying layers together
  • your board stackup is valid and manufactured correctly
What can still happen on different layers:
  • not a short, but possibly coupling/noise/interference, especially for fast digital, RF, clocks, or sensitive analog signals
So for your current error: if Flux says Overlapping Copper, it usually means the overlap is happening on the same layer, or through something conductive that actually connects them.
